New Caledonia Electricity: Generation Mix, Demand and Emissions
New Caledonia generated 3.12 TWh of electricity in 2024, according to Ember. Coal was the largest source at 36.5%, followed by other fossil (36.5%) and hydro (17.3%). Demand was 3.12 TWh and each kWh generated emitted 564 gCO2/kWh. These are annual statistics for 2024; they are compiled from national sources and are not real time.

Generation Mix, 2024
| Source | Generation | Share |
|---|---|---|
| Coal | 1.14 TWh | 36.5% |
| Other fossil | 1.14 TWh | 36.5% |
| Hydro | 540 GWh | 17.3% |
| Solar | 260 GWh | 8.3% |
| Wind | 40.0 GWh | 1.3% |
Year by Year
Ember annual statistics, 2000 to 2024| Year | Coal | Other fossil | Hydro | Solar | Wind |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000 | 170 GWh | 1.02 TWh | 440 GWh | 0 TWh | 10.0 GWh |
| 2001 | 220 GWh | 1.13 TWh | 360 GWh | 0 TWh | 10.0 GWh |
| 2002 | 280 GWh | 1.14 TWh | 320 GWh | 0 TWh | 10.0 GWh |
| 2003 | 170 GWh | 1.26 TWh | 320 GWh | 0 TWh | 0 TWh |
| 2004 | 180 GWh | 1.16 TWh | 320 GWh | 0 TWh | 10.0 GWh |
| 2005 | 170 GWh | 1.35 TWh | 340 GWh | 0 TWh | 20.0 GWh |
| 2006 | 180 GWh | 1.38 TWh | 280 GWh | 0 TWh | 30.0 GWh |
| 2007 | 170 GWh | 1.33 TWh | 390 GWh | 0 TWh | 40.0 GWh |
| 2008 | 110 GWh | 1.27 TWh | 450 GWh | 0 TWh | 30.0 GWh |
| 2009 | 210 GWh | 1.30 TWh | 400 GWh | 0 TWh | 30.0 GWh |
| 2010 | 540 GWh | 1.27 TWh | 260 GWh | 0 TW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2011 | 580 GWh | 1.26 TWh | 370 GWh | 0 TW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2012 | 550 GWh | 1.28 TWh | 400 GWh | 0 TWh | 60.0 GWh |
| 2013 | 640 GWh | 1.36 TWh | 460 GWh | 0 TW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2014 | 770 GWh | 1.89 TWh | 290 GWh | 0 TWh | 60.0 GWh |
| 2015 | 820 GWh | 1.67 TWh | 340 GWh | 10.0 GWh | 60.0 GWh |
| 2016 | 1.13 TWh | 1.72 TWh | 230 GWh | 10.0 GW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2017 | 1.34 TWh | 1.45 TWh | 360 GWh | 30.0 GW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2018 | 1.43 TWh | 1.65 TWh | 320 GWh | 50.0 GW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2019 | 1.51 TWh | 1.36 TWh | 280 GWh | 120 GWh | 60.0 GWh |
| 2020 | 1.53 TWh | 1.20 TWh | 310 GWh | 150 GWh | 50.0 GWh |
| 2021 | 1.14 TWh | 1.12 TWh | 430 GWh | 180 GWh | 40.0 GWh |
| 2022 | 1.14 TWh | 1.14 TWh | 540 GWh | 230 GWh | 40.0 GWh |
| 2023 | 1.14 TWh | 1.14 TWh | 540 GWh | 230 GWh | 40.0 GWh |
| 2024 | 1.14 TWh | 1.14 TWh | 540 GWh | 260 GWh | 40.0 GWh |
